Remote Recession Measurements of Wire-Seeded PICA Samples in an Arc-Jet Flow

Abstract: Various methods for remote recession sensing of PICA have been developed and several seeding methods have been tested. The most recent method involved seeding the ablator with wires fed to the sample from the backside with a defined amount of PICA left towards the upstream front of the sample. This seed method mimics the installation of in-depth thermocouples as they are frequently used in ground testing and flight. Arc-jet tests were conducted in the NASA Langley HYMETS facility at a heat flux of 320 W/cm 2 .… Show more
